2. What Is a Collision Blocker Foam Fender?
أ collision blocker foam fender is a type of marine fender designed to absorb impact energy and reduce damage during contact.
It uses a solid foam core instead of air. This makes it very stable and safe. Even if the outer layer is damaged, the fender will not sink.
These fenders are widely used in:
- Ship-to-ship (STS) operations
- Ship-to-dock berthing
- المنصات البحرية
Unlike pneumatic fenders, foam fenders do not need air pressure. This removes the risk of sudden failure.
3. Structure and Design
The strength of a foam fender comes from its layered design.
3.1 Foam Core
The inner core is made of closed-cell foam.
It does not absorb water and keeps its shape under pressure.
3.2 Reinforced Layer
A strong fiber layer wraps the foam.
This helps the fender handle repeated impacts.
3.3 Outer Skin
The outside is coated with polyurethane.
This layer resists wear, saltwater, and UV exposure.
3.4 Optional Protection
In heavy-duty use, chain and tire nets can be added.
They protect the surface from damage.
4. How It Works
When a ship presses against the fender, the foam compresses.
This compression:
- Absorbs kinetic energy
- Reduces the force on the ship
- Prevents strong rebound
The result is a softer and safer contact.
Compared to air-filled fenders, foam fenders offer more stable performance. They do not depend on internal pressure.
